The Growth Marketing Manager will be responsible for building and optimising the marketing funnel from awareness through to conversion. Unlike a traditional marketing role, this position is squarely focused on measurable growth — testing channels, improving conversion rates and finding scalable ways to attract high-value clients. The Growth Marketing Manager will work across paid, organic and referral channels to drive pipeline for the business development team.
Here’s what you’ll be doing:
- Designing and executing growth experiments across paid search, social advertising and email automation
- Building and refining the lead generation funnel using data and analytics
- Managing marketing budgets with a clear focus on cost per acquisition and return on investment
- Collaborating with sales and business development to align marketing-qualified leads with commercial goals
- Implementing A/B testing frameworks for landing pages, email sequences and ad creatives
- Reporting on key growth metrics and presenting insights to senior leadership

Growth marketing in financial services is one of the fastest-evolving disciplines in the United Kingdom. As firms move away from traditional referral models, the demand for commercially minded Growth Marketing Managers continues to rise.
